What is the 'werewolf syndrome' emerging in babies in Spain?
short by Ankush Verma / on Wednesday, 4 December, 2024
Hypertrichosis, also called "werewolf syndrome", has been emerging in babies, with 11 cases being reported. This is happening because their parents consumed hair-loss drug minoxidil, as per a new report. Hypertrichosis causes excessive hair growth anywhere on a person's body and can affect both sexes. The abnormal hair growth may cover the face and body or occur in small patches.
